Once the file is downloaded, locate it in your device’s “Downloads” folder or the folder you selected.
Next, enable installation from unknown sources. Android devices block installations from outside the Play Store by default for security reasons. To change this, go to your phone’s Settings, then tap “Security” or “Privacy” (the exact name varies by device). Look for the option labeled “Install unknown apps” or “Unknown sources” and enable it for your browser or file manager. Don’t worry—you can always toggle this off after installing the app.
Now, open the downloaded APK file. A prompt will ask if you want to install GB WhatsApp. Tap “Install” and wait for the process to finish. This might take a minute or two, depending on your device. Once installed, open the app and verify your phone number, just like you would with the official WhatsApp. You’ll receive a verification code via SMS or call.
After verification, GB WhatsApp will prompt you to restore your chat backups. If you’ve backed up your chats from the official WhatsApp or a previous GB WhatsApp version, you can restore them here. Keep in mind that backups from the official app might not always transfer smoothly, so it’s wise to manually back up important chats to Google Drive or locally before switching.

If you ever decide to switch back to the official WhatsApp, the process is straightforward. First, back up your GB WhatsApp chats within the app’s settings. Then, uninstall GB WhatsApp and download the official app from the Play Store. During setup, restore your backup, and you’ll regain access to your messages. Keep in mind that you can’t run both apps simultaneously on the same number, so plan accordingly.
A common question is whether GB WhatsApp works on iOS. Unfortunately, it’s designed for Android devices only. iPhone users can’t manually install APK files, so alternative methods like jailbreaking are required, which come with significant risks and voids warranties. For iOS, sticking to the official app or exploring App Store-approved alternatives is safer.
